While the 2011 Pats had some obvious defensive deficiencies their offense was one of their best ever and their overall point differential of 171 was by far the best in the AFC that year. From week 10 through the first round of the playoffs they averaged somewhere around 37 points a game. Not one of their better all around teams but certainly worthy of winning it all and probably would have if Gronk had not been hurt in AFCCG. Brady getting hurt mid game did not help either.
